Uses of Class
net.minecraft.client.renderer.LevelRenderer
Packages that use LevelRenderer
Package
Description
Events fired only on the client-side, chiefly related to rendering and user interfaces (screens and input).
-
Uses of LevelRenderer in net.minecraft.client
Fields in net.minecraft.client declared as LevelRenderer -
Uses of LevelRenderer in net.minecraft.client.multiplayer
Fields in net.minecraft.client.multiplayer declared as LevelRendererModifier and TypeFieldDescriptionprivate final LevelRendererClientLevel.levelRendererprivate final LevelRendererLevelLoadTracker.WaitingForPlayerChunk.levelRendererThe field for thelevelRendererrecord component.private final LevelRendererLevelLoadTracker.WaitingForServer.levelRendererThe field for thelevelRendererrecord component.Methods in net.minecraft.client.multiplayer that return LevelRendererModifier and TypeMethodDescriptionLevelLoadTracker.WaitingForPlayerChunk.levelRenderer()Returns the value of thelevelRendererrecord component.LevelLoadTracker.WaitingForServer.levelRenderer()Returns the value of thelevelRendererrecord component.Methods in net.minecraft.client.multiplayer with parameters of type LevelRendererModifier and TypeMethodDescriptionvoidLevelLoadTracker.startClientLoad(LocalPlayer player, ClientLevel level, LevelRenderer renderer) Constructors in net.minecraft.client.multiplayer with parameters of type LevelRendererModifierConstructorDescriptionClientLevel(ClientPacketListener connection, ClientLevel.ClientLevelData levelData, ResourceKey<Level> dimension, Holder<DimensionType> dimensionTypeRegistration, int viewDistance, int serverSimulationDistance, LevelRenderer levelRenderer, boolean isDebug, long biomeZoomSeed, int seaLevel) (package private)WaitingForPlayerChunk(LocalPlayer player, ClientLevel level, LevelRenderer levelRenderer, long timeoutAfter) Creates an instance of aWaitingForPlayerChunkrecord class.(package private)WaitingForServer(LocalPlayer player, ClientLevel level, LevelRenderer levelRenderer, long timeoutAfter) Creates an instance of aWaitingForServerrecord class. -
Uses of LevelRenderer in net.minecraft.client.profiling
Fields in net.minecraft.client.profiling declared as LevelRendererModifier and TypeFieldDescriptionprivate final LevelRendererClientMetricsSamplersProvider.levelRendererConstructors in net.minecraft.client.profiling with parameters of type LevelRendererModifierConstructorDescriptionClientMetricsSamplersProvider(LongSupplier timeSource, LevelRenderer levelRenderer) -
Uses of LevelRenderer in net.minecraft.client.renderer
Fields in net.minecraft.client.renderer declared as LevelRendererConstructors in net.minecraft.client.renderer with parameters of type LevelRendererModifierConstructorDescriptionViewArea(SectionRenderDispatcher sectionRenderDispatcher, Level level, int viewDistance, LevelRenderer levelRenderer) -
Uses of LevelRenderer in net.minecraft.client.renderer.chunk
Fields in net.minecraft.client.renderer.chunk declared as LevelRendererModifier and TypeFieldDescription(package private) final LevelRendererSectionRenderDispatcher.rendererConstructors in net.minecraft.client.renderer.chunk with parameters of type LevelRendererModifierConstructorDescriptionSectionRenderDispatcher(ClientLevel level, LevelRenderer renderer, TracingExecutor executor, RenderBuffers buffer, BlockRenderDispatcher blockRenderer, BlockEntityRenderDispatcher blockEntityRenderer) -
Uses of LevelRenderer in net.neoforged.neoforge.client.event
Fields in net.neoforged.neoforge.client.event declared as LevelRendererModifier and TypeFieldDescriptionprivate final LevelRendererExtractBlockOutlineRenderStateEvent.levelRendererprivate final LevelRendererExtractLevelRenderStateEvent.levelRendererprivate final LevelRendererRenderLevelStageEvent.levelRendererMethods in net.neoforged.neoforge.client.event that return LevelRendererModifier and TypeMethodDescriptionExtractBlockOutlineRenderStateEvent.getLevelRenderer()Returns theLevelRendererperforming the extraction.ExtractLevelRenderStateEvent.getLevelRenderer()Returns theLevelRendererperforming the extraction.RenderLevelStageEvent.getLevelRenderer()Returns the level renderer.Constructors in net.neoforged.neoforge.client.event with parameters of type LevelRendererModifierConstructorDescriptionAfterEntities(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terLevel(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terOpaqueBlocks(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terParticles(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terSky(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terTranslucentBlocks(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terTripwireBlocks(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) AfterWeather(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ections) ExtractBlockOutlineRenderStateEvent(LevelRenderer levelRenderer, ClientLevel level, BlockPos pos, BlockState state, BlockHitResult hitResult, CollisionContext collisionContext, boolean inTranslucentPass, boolean highContrast, Camera camera, LevelRenderState levelRenderState) ExtractLevelRenderStateEvent(LevelRenderer levelRenderer, LevelRenderState renderState, ClientLevel level, Camera camera, Frustum frustum, DeltaTracker deltaTracker, int renderTick) RenderLevelStageEvent(LevelRenderer levelRenderer, LevelRenderState levelRenderState, @Nullable PoseStack poseStack, Matrix4f modelViewMatrix, Iterable<? extends IRenderableSection> renderableSections)